British Swimming is the National Governing Body for Swimming, Para-Swimming, Diving, Synchronized Swimming, Water Polo and Open Water in Great Britain. British Swimming currently relies on a data gathering and processing system that begins with a host of sensors in the training pool, which capture and send performance data to an Intel® Xeon® processor-based edge computing solution. That data is then mirrored to Xeon in the cloud and is also made available for immediate analysis on mobile
workstations running Intel® Xeon® W processors. Visualizing previously invisible metrics enable smarter decisions, as well as new ideas and theories on performance enhancements. The result is a more cohesive, better informed team, and the hope is that it translates into faster, more successful swimming athletes.
